"Heat Guy J" was directed by Kazuki Akane, but didn't seem to get the attention that his other works ("Vision of Escaflowne", "Noein", etc.) recieved in North America. It appears that the director's next project is a series reboot of "Birdy The Mighty" for 2008.
"Heat Guy J" was a buried gem of a show and seemed to further develop elements of "Vision of Escaflowne", as well as prototyping a few elements "Noein" would use heavily.
The music aspect of "Heat Guy J" was very well done, especially the second ending theme and the non-conformity of the soundtrack mixing so many elements. The show's single openning is also very rememberable.
Fight scenes were also of high quality, as expected of a storyboard artist who worked on such projects as "Samurai Champloo" and "Cowboy Bebop".
Overall, a must see anime for fans of Kazuki Akane.
